About Maryam

Maryam Matta is a Client Associate at J.P. Morgan Wealth Management.

Maryam Matta serves as a senior investment analyst and chair of the team's investment committee. She leads the team's equity and fixed income trading, data analytics for client investment portfolios, and daily monitoring of capital markets. As a voting member of the team's investment committee, she plays an integral role in conducting investment research. She is a Series 7 and 66 licensed professional.

Maryam is a Harvard College graduate with an A.B. in Economics. She has volunteered at the Harvard Square Homeless Shelter and served as their Financial Director. Previously, she was a summer analyst with J.P. Morgan. In the past, Maryam completed internships within the financial industry at an asset management firm and at the Arizona Department of Environmental Quality. Maryam is a native Arabic speaker and enjoys traveling, boxing, cooking and spending time with her friends and family.
